Responsibilities
Evaluate Residents conditions for swallowing or cognitive deficits. Help Residents in their goals to improve Cognition or Swallowing Education for Residents and Caregivers Provide skilled, medically necessary speech and language therapy assessments as well as develop and implement individualized treatment plans to increase client’s independence and functioning. Provide augmentative and alternative communication (AAC) systems for individuals with severe expressive and/or language comprehension disorders. Provide training and education to clients, family, caregivers, and other professionals as a subject matter expert. Coordinate and collaborate with other professionals for diagnostic swallowing procedures (MBSS, FEES) as ordered by physician. Demonstrate competent technical skills according to current Speech Therapy standards of practice. Communicate changes in resident’s condition. Provide accurate and timely billing records and supporting clinical documentation. Respond to family requests and concerns timely. Coordinate and provide training with Restorative Nursing and other Care staff. Assure resident abuse or neglect does not occur. Observe confidentiality and safeguards for all patient information. Complies with federal, state, and local legal and professional requirements.
Requirements
Active/Valid Texas license in Speech-Language Pathology In good standing with all regulatory agencies and licensing boards SNF/Long term care experience preferred. Current knowledge of treatment practices Knowledge of Net Health Electronic Documentation System preferred. Ability to manage patients with different types of personalities.
